Kind of funny - when they were showing all the old pokemon fighting in the reveal trailer, I'd kind of started to worry that maybe X and Y were going to be thin on the ground on innovations compared to Black and White. Like all their energies might've been spent on upgrading it to 3D. Oh my word, they were just getting started.

Names are terrible - seems to just be the original pokemon with "Mega" bolted on - but I have loved Mawile far more than its stats for a very long time. A dragon-slaying new type and... that! might finally get it out of the box.

An evolution for a three-stage pokemon is something I was never expecting, so I'm glad to see one for Ampharos, but of all the pokemon that need it... Blaziken?! And they've given it Speed Boost, the ability that got it banned from competitive battle simulations?
